Iga Świątek saw off Yulia Putintseva from Kazakhstan in straight sets (6:3, 6:4) in the third round match of the WTA 1000 tournament on clay courts in Rome that spanned an hour and 47 minutes.
The next opponent of the world ranking leader will be the winner of the match between Germany’s Angelique Kerber (WTA 331) and Belarus’s Aliaksandra Sasnovich (WTA 113).
Świątek received a bye in the first round, and in the second round, she eliminated the American player, Bernarda Pera, with a score of 6:0, 6:2.

Świątek – the last woman standing
Two other Polish players, Magda Linette (WTA 51) and Magdalena Fręch (WTA 55), also participated in the singles tournament in Rome. Linette defeated China’s Lin Zhu in the first round, but lost to Belarus’s Victoria Azarenka (No. 24) in the second round. Meanwhile, Fręch competed against American players. She initially defeated Ashlyn Krueger, but the third-seeded player, Coco Gauff, was beyond her reach.
